Transaction 2f2570596c4bf8b63a4aeff6f0af4d598be0be42d280fd5ce03a289c18a3e021

3 Input
2 Outputs
  • 2f2570596c4bf8b63a4aeff6f0af4d598be0be42d280fd5ce03a289c18a3e021:0
  • value  161505
    address  1AeLBu1S1CHd6rn2V2qZhpXNEd8XALkmDy
  • 2f2570596c4bf8b63a4aeff6f0af4d598be0be42d280fd5ce03a289c18a3e021:1
  • value  3249479
    address  18ELML93q4fVwgqKEQ4qBzX6mCYGjAEkzt